How they compare

Italy currently reports 0.0992 kt against 0.0166 kt in Caribbean, a difference of 0.0826 kt.

That makes Italy's figure about 6.0 times Caribbean's.

Across all 34 years both countries report, Italy has been ahead every year.

Caribbean ranks 29th and Italy ranks 24th of 31 groups.

Italy has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.

Head to head by decade

Decade Caribbean Italy Difference Ahead
1990s 0.0011 kt 0.152 kt 0.1509 kt Italy
2000s 0.0018 kt 0.1569 kt 0.1552 kt Italy
2010s 0.0046 kt 0.113 kt 0.1084 kt Italy
2020s 0.0158 kt 0.0994 kt 0.0836 kt Italy

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
